Webbblack holes and MBHs. In brief, stellar black holes are scattered in large numbers throughout galaxies, whereas MBHs tend to be located at the center of their host galaxies, and typically only one hole is observed per galaxy (5). We know how stellar black holes form: They are the remnants of massive stars, roughly 10 M ⊙ and above (6).
